24СʱÈÈÃŰæ¿éÅÅÐаñ    

Znn3bq.jpeg
±±¾©Ê¯ÓÍ»¯¹¤Ñ§Ôº2026ÄêÑо¿ÉúÕÐÉú½ÓÊÕµ÷¼Á¹«¸æ
²é¿´: 2657  |  »Ø¸´: 5

xiaomiao126

½ð³æ (СÓÐÃûÆø)

[ÇóÖú] ¹ØÓÚansys¶þ´Î¿ª·¢UPFs£¬ÐÞ¸Äusercreep×Ó³ÌÐòµÄÎÊÌ⣬ÇóºÃÈ˰ïæ ÒÑÓÐ1È˲ÎÓë

´óÉñÇó½Ì°¡£¡£¡£¡£¡£¡±¾ÈË×î½üÔÚ×ö¹ØÓÚansys UPFsµÄ¶þ´Î¿ª·¢£¡Ïë°Ñ×Ô¼ºµÄÈä±ä·½³ÌдÈëansysÖУ¡ÍøÉϲé×ÊÁÏÖªµÀÐÞ¸Ä ansys µÄusercreep³ÌÐò¿ÉÒÔʵÏִ˹¦ÄÜ£¡
ansys ÌṩµÄ³ÌÐò¿ÉÒÔʵÏÖ Õâ¸öÈä±ä·½³ÌµÄ±àÒë
delcr := c1 * seqv ^ n * creqv ^ m * exp (-b/T) * dtime
c1£¬n£¬m£¬b¶¼Êdz£Ê죡delcrÈä±äÔöÁ¿£¬creqvÈä±äÓ¦±ä
ËûµÄ³ÌÐòÈçÏÂ:
#include "impcom.inc"

      DOUBLE PRECISION ZERO
      PARAMETER        (ZERO = 0.0d0)
c
c
      INTEGER          ldstep, isubst, matId , elemId,
     &                 kDInPt, kLayer, kSecPt, nstatv,
     &                 impflg, nprop
      DOUBLE PRECISION dtime , time  , temp  , dtemp , toffst,
     &                 creqv , seqv  , pres
      DOUBLE PRECISION prop(*), dcrda(*), Ustatev(nstatv)
c
c
      DOUBLE PRECISION c1    , c2    , c3    , c4    ,
     &                 con1  , delcr , t


      if (seqv.LE.ZERO.AND.creqv.LE.ZERO) GO TO 990
      t       = temp + toffst
      c1      = prop(1)
      c2      = prop(2)
      c3      = prop(3)
      c4      = prop(4)
      con1    = ZERO
      if(c4.ne.ZERO .and. t.gt.ZERO) con1 = c4/t
      if (creqv .le. TINY) creqv = sqrt(TINY)
      delcr   = ZERO
      IF(c1.gt.ZERO) delcr   = (exp( log(c1) +  c2 * log(seqv) +
     &                         c3 * log(creqv) - con1 )) * dtime
      dcrda(1)= c2 * delcr / seqv

      dcrda(2)= c3 * delcr / creqv
      Ustatev(nstatv) = creqv
990  continue
      return
      end
¶øÎҵķ½³ÌÊÇ
delcr = (c1*(seqv**c2)*(((c3+1)**2)* (time**c3)+c4*(time**c5)+c6*(time**c7))*exp(-con1))*dtime
¹òÇó´óÉñ¿´Ò»¿´Õâ¸ö·½³ÌҪдÈëansys  ¸ÃÔõôÐÞ¸ÄÉÏÊö³ÌÐò£¡£¡£¡
ÎÒÊÔÁËÐÞ¸ÄÁ˺ܶà´Î£¬±àÒëÁ¬½Ó³É¹¦ÁË£¬µ«ÊÇansys·ÖÎöʱºò£¬ÊäÈëÃüÁîÇó½â£¬µ«ÊÇansysûÓз´Ó¦£¬ÎÒÏë¿Ï¶¨ÊdzÌÐòÊäÈëµÄÓдíÎóÏÖ¸½ÎÒÐ޸ıàдµÄ³ÌÐò Ï£Íû´óÉñ¿ÉÒÔÖ¸½Ì°¡£¡£¡£¡Ç°ÃæÉùÃ÷±äÁ¿¶¼ÊÇÒ»ÑùµÄÖ±½ÓÈçÏ£º
*** skip when stress and creep strain are all zero
      if (seqv.LE.ZERO.AND.creqv.LE.ZERO) GO TO 990
c *** add temperature off set
      t       = temp + toffst
c *** Primary creep function
c     delcr := (c1*(seqv**c2)*(((c3+1)**2)*(time**c3)+c4*(time**c5)+c6*(time**c7))*exp(-c8/T)) * dtime
      c1      = prop(1)
      c2      = prop(2)
      c3      = prop(3)
      c4      = prop(4)
      c5      = prop(5)
      c6      = prop(6)
      c7      = prop(7)
      c8      = prop(8)
c *** user need to make sure if c4 has nonzero value, temperature should be also nonzero.
      con1    = ZERO
      if(c8.ne.ZERO .and. t.gt.ZERO) con1 = c8/t
      delcr  = Ustatev(1)      !Èä±äÓ¦±äÔöÁ¿
c *** calculate incremental creep strain
      if (creqv .le. TINY) creqv = sqrt(TINY)
      delcr   = ZERO
       IF(c1.gt.ZERO) delcr = (c1*(seqv**c2)*(((c3+1)**2)*
     &                         ((time+dtime)**c3)+c4*((time+dtime)**c5)+
     &                         c6*((time+dtime)**c7))*exp(-con1))*dtime
c *** Èä±äÓ¦±äÔöÁ¿¶ÔµÈЧӦÁ¦µÄµ¼Êý
      dcrda(1) = c2 * delcr / seqv
c *** Èä±äÓ¦±äÔöÁ¿¶ÔµÈЧÈä±äÓ¦±äµÄµ¼Êý
     &  dcrda(2) = 0
c *** ±£´æÈä±äÓ¦±äÔöÁ¿
      Ustatev(1) = delcr
      Ustatev(2) = time
  990  continue
       return
       end
Çë´óÉñÖ¸½Ì°¡ ºÃÈËÒ»Éúƽ°²
»Ø¸´´ËÂ¥
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

c2009ss

гæ (³õÈëÎÄ̳)

¡¾´ð°¸¡¿Ó¦Öú»ØÌû

½«rate on ´ò¿ªÃ»ÓУ¿ÎÒÒ²ÕýÔÚ±à
2Â¥2014-11-25 13:12:59
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

ºúº£ÀË

½ð³æ (СÓÐÃûÆø)

ÇëÎÊÂ¥Ö÷»¹´æÓбàдµÄ³ÌÐòô£¬ÎÒÒ²ÔÚ±àд°¡£¬µ÷ÓÃËüµÄÃüÁîÁ÷¸ÃÔõôд°¡
3Â¥2016-07-08 17:11:00
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

userxukai

½û³æ (³õÈëÎÄ̳)

±¾ÌûÄÚÈݱ»ÆÁ±Î

4Â¥2018-03-14 16:37:29
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

userxukai

½û³æ (³õÈëÎÄ̳)

±¾ÌûÄÚÈݱ»ÆÁ±Î

5Â¥2018-03-14 16:37:43
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û

userxukai

½û³æ (³õÈëÎÄ̳)

±¾ÌûÄÚÈݱ»ÆÁ±Î

6Â¥2018-03-14 16:37:52
ÒÑÔÄ   »Ø¸´´ËÂ¥   ¹Ø×¢TA ¸øTA·¢ÏûÏ¢ ËÍTAºì»¨ TAµÄ»ØÌû
Ïà¹Ø°æ¿éÌø×ª ÎÒÒª¶©ÔÄÂ¥Ö÷ xiaomiao126 µÄÖ÷Ìâ¸üÐÂ
×î¾ßÈËÆøÈÈÌûÍÆ¼ö [²é¿´È«²¿] ×÷Õß »Ø/¿´ ×îºó·¢±í
[¿¼ÑÐ] 285Çóµ÷¼Á +5 ¶ñ·¨´ó¶þµÄÆøÎ¶ß 2026-04-05 8/400 2026-04-07 23:37 by shanqishi
[¿¼ÑÐ] Çóµ÷¼Á +11 wwwwabcde 2026-04-07 11/550 2026-04-07 23:16 by JourneyLucky
[¿¼ÑÐ] Ò»Ö¾Ô¸085404£¬×Ü·Ö291£¬Ëļ¶Òѹý£¬Çóµ÷¼Á +7 °¢¿¡°¢¿¡°¢¿¡ 2026-04-04 9/450 2026-04-07 22:25 by dick_runner
[¿¼ÑÐ] 336²ÄÁÏÓ뻯¹¤085600Çóµ÷¼Á +19 Ë®ÐǼÇinfp 2026-04-05 22/1100 2026-04-07 21:11 by yongzhesheng
[¿¼ÑÐ] Ò»Ö¾Ô¸Î÷ÄÏ090202Çóµ÷¼Á +4 ÔÚÏßÇóÓÐѧÉÏ 2026-04-07 4/200 2026-04-07 19:47 by biomichael
[¿¼ÑÐ] Çóµ÷¼Áµ½²ÄÁÏ +5 ³Ì9915 2026-04-06 5/250 2026-04-06 15:21 by yulian1987
[¿¼ÑÐ] 362Çóµ÷¼ÁÒ»Ö¾Ô¸ÖйúʯÓÍ´óѧ +4 ÎÒÒª¿¼´ó 2026-04-06 6/300 2026-04-06 14:11 by Î޼ʵIJÝÔ­
[¿¼ÑÐ] 281Çóµ÷¼Á +8 Ò¬×ÓÄ¢¹½ 2026-04-06 8/400 2026-04-06 10:38 by À¶ÔÆË¼Óê
[¿¼ÑÐ] Çóµ÷¼Á +5 chenxrlkx 2026-04-05 7/350 2026-04-06 07:54 by houyaoxu
[¿¼ÑÐ] ÕÒµ÷¼Á +10 ³þÇÇÇÇ 2026-04-01 10/500 2026-04-05 22:19 by syh9288
[¿¼ÑÐ] 377Çóµ÷¼Á +6 by.ovo 2026-04-05 6/300 2026-04-05 22:18 by dongzh2009
[¿¼ÑÐ] ¼ÆËã»ú11408£¬286·ÖÇóµ÷¼Á +7 ľ×ÓÄî•„ 2026-04-05 7/350 2026-04-05 19:02 by chy09050039
[¿¼ÑÐ] һ־Ըͬ¼Ã´óѧ323·Ö£¨080500£©Çóµ÷¼Á +8 yikeniu 2026-04-01 8/400 2026-04-05 18:15 by cql1109
[¿¼ÑÐ] 333Çóµ÷¼Á +12 wfh030413@ 2026-04-03 13/650 2026-04-04 21:02 by jj987
[¿¼ÑÐ] 292Çóµ÷¼Á +11 2022080213 2026-04-04 13/650 2026-04-04 18:38 by macy2011
[¿¼ÑÐ] 319Çóµ÷¼Á +4 ÐÇÐDz»Õ£ÑÛà¶ 2026-04-03 4/200 2026-04-04 16:25 by ÖзÉÔº¿Õ¹ÜѧԺÑ
[¿¼ÑÐ] 081200-11408-276ѧ˶Çóµ÷¼Á +5 ´Þwj 2026-04-03 5/250 2026-04-03 15:06 by arrow8852
[¿¼ÑÐ] 366Çóµ÷¼Á +7 sbdnd 2026-04-03 7/350 2026-04-03 12:40 by cymywx
[¿¼ÑÐ] ¸´ÊÔµ÷¼Á +3 bvzz 2026-04-01 3/150 2026-04-03 09:47 by À¶ÔÆË¼Óê
[¿¼ÑÐ] 285Çóµ÷¼Á +11 AZMK 2026-04-01 11/550 2026-04-01 22:40 by peike
ÐÅÏ¢Ìáʾ
ÇëÌî´¦ÀíÒâ¼û